I can't figure out a clean way of adding a bunch of filter terms to a
query in a loop joined by an OR clause.  Successive calls to filter
join the expressions by AND.  I would like to do something like the
following, but have the expressions joined by OR

terms = ['apple', 'orange', 'peach']
q = Session.query(Fruit)
for term in terms:
    q = q.filter(Fruit.name.like('%' + term + '%')


Desired pseudo-sql:
SELECT * FROM fruit WHERE name like '%apple%' OR name like '%orange%'
OR name like '%peach%'
